AJ Styles On His Back Injury And If He Will Be Competing At Ring Of Honor’s Final Battle PPV

As noted, AJ Styles is in a lot of pain these days as he is dealing with what is believed to be a herniated disc and nerve pain in his lower back. Styles is scheduled to headline the 12/18 ROH Final Battle PPV against Jay Lethal for the ROH championship, and then on 1/4, wrestling Shinsuke Nakamura at the Tokyo Dome for the IC title.

 


 

It was reported in last week’s Wrestling Observer Newsletter that he would be competing at both events. Styles spoke to The Two Man Power Trip Of Wrestling Podcast about the back injury, his status for the events and more.

“As far as right now I definitely plan on doing both events. I’ve just been rehabbing a little bit on the back, I don’t know if it’s a slipped disc or a herniated disc it was very minimal which is good. The Doctor says it looks like it mostly seems like it is muscle so basically that’s just rehabbing that, and I am feeling pretty good. I just got into DDPY. He (Diamond Dallas Page) doesn’t like it being called yoga. It is a little bit different and man, this thing has done wonders for me and everyday you do DDPY and you get your heart rate up to 150 just stretching and it just awesome,” Styles said.
